Illa das Esculturas de Pontevedra
The Illa das Esculturas de Pontevedra (German: Island of Sculptures near Pontevedra ), also called Illa das Esculturas , is a sculpture park on the Lérez River in the immediate vicinity of the A Xunqueira campus of the University of Vigo in Pontevedra , Galicia in Spain .
The sculpture park was planned as part of a leisure and green space facility and opened in 1999. The sculpture park extends over an area of 70,000 m². Twelve contemporary Spanish and international artists were asked to create a work of art, most of them doing their work as Land Art .
collection
- Cielo acortado (1999), by Giovanni Anselmo .
- Los 36 justos (1999), by Fernando Casás .
- Untitled (1999), by José Pedro Croft .
- Pyramid (1988-1999) by Dan Graham .
- Petrarch (1999), by Ian Hamilton Finlay .
- Zonder titel (1999), by Jenny Holzer .
- Saavedra (1999), by Francisco Leiro .
- Línea de Pontevedra (1999), by Richard Long .
- Laberinto de Pontevedra (1999), by Robert Morris .
- Una Folie o Pequeño Paraiso para Pontevedra (1999), by Anne and Patrick Poirier .
- Untitled (1999), by Ulrich Rückriem .
- Xaminorio xunquemenes abay (1999), by Enrique Velasco .
